Spider-Man: Homecoming is one of the best Marvel movies for fun supporting roles, from Donald Glover’s Aaron Davis to Hannibal Buress’ Coach Wilson to Chris Evans’ meme-able cameo. There’s also Martin Starr as Peter Parker’s teacher Mr. Harrington, who escorts Spidey and his Academic Decathlon team on their trip to Washington.
Harrington was actually Starr’s second role in the McU though, after he made a brief cameo in 2008’s The Incredible Hulk six years earlier as a student in the computer lab at Culver University who encounters Edward Norton’s Bruce Banner. The character is unnamed in the movie, but Kevin Feige’s now confirmed that this is a younger Harrington in his college days. The Marvel Studios president revealed the news in response to a fan during his first Reddit Ama yesterday.
